Bollywood actor Ali Fazal, known for his versatility and powerful performances, is all set to return to the big screen with the upcoming ensemble drama Metro… In Dino. Directed by the acclaimed Anurag Basu, the film also stars Aditya Roy Kapur, Fatima Sana Shaikh, and veteran actor Pankaj Tripathi. As anticipation builds for the film’s release on July 4, 2025, Ali has opened up about his first experience working with Basu and the unique atmosphere on the film’s sets.
In a recent interview with IANS, Ali shared that he felt quite anxious during his initial days on the set. Despite his experience in the industry, the actor admitted that he was uncertain and even confused when he first walked into the filming environment. This was in stark contrast to his co-actors Aditya Roy Kapur and Fatima Sana Shaikh, who appeared relaxed and in sync with the director’s process—likely because they had already worked with Basu in the 2020 film Ludo.
Recalling the moment, Ali said, “I was very anxious. Because all these people—Adi, Fatima, Pankaj sir—have worked with him in ‘Ludo’. So when I went to the set, I was like, ‘What’s happening? You guys are so relaxed. What’s the script? Where? What’s happening?’” He continued, “They told me, ‘Give it 2 days. Then you’ll start understanding his method’.”
Ali eventually embraced the process and decided to surrender fully to Anurag Basu’s unique directing style. According to him, Basu had complete control over the narrative, especially because he was heavily involved in the editing process. “With somebody like him, you can trust. I didn’t think of how the larger narrative was shaping up because he was already at the edit table, deciding the fate of the characters. It’s a very tricky film,” Ali explained.
Interestingly, Ali’s character in Metro… In Dino is that of a musician, a role that required him to revisit his musical skills. Fans will recall his performance of “Give Me Some Sunshine” in 3 Idiots, a song that became iconic for its simplicity and emotion. However, the musical journey in Basu’s film proved to be far more demanding.
When asked if his past experience with the guitar helped him in this role, Ali replied, “‘Give Me Sunshine’ had a very simple chord structure. But in this one, the songs composed by Pritam are far more complex. I had to learn. For some shots, I really had to learn the chords because these are not simple tunes. You have Pritam da and all these celebrated singers and musicians. Suddenly, you are sending such complex compositions. I said, ‘I can’t’. But we tried to figure out the best way.”

Metro… In Dino, presented by Gulshan Kumar and T-Series, is produced in association with Anurag Basu Productions Pvt. Ltd. The film is being bankrolled by Bhushan Kumar, Krishan Kumar, Anurag Basu, and Taani Basu. It promises to be an emotionally rich, musically textured story exploring modern-day relationships.
With its scheduled release on July 4, 2025, and a star-studded cast supported by a seasoned director and music composer, Metro… In Dino is already one of the most anticipated Bollywood films of the year.
